The powder that makes bleach look outdated
The product is sodium percarbonate, usually sold simply as “percarbonate” or “oxygen bleach”. It looks unimpressive: a white, slightly granular, odourless powder without flashy branding. Yet it can return many tea towels to a white that recalls their first day of use.
Unlike conventional chlorine bleach, percarbonate barely attacks cotton fibres. It acts as a solid form of hydrogen peroxide. Once dissolved in water, it releases active oxygen. This breaks down colour pigments and organic residues without damaging the fabric’s structure.
“Active oxygen removes grease, coffee, tomato and tea from the fibres – deep within the fabric, not merely from the surface.”
The powder also compares far more favourably environmentally than many modern specialist cleaners. It breaks down into water, oxygen and soda, substances that do not leave problematic residues in wastewater.
Why tea towels stay grey despite biological detergent
Many households rely on powerful biological detergents containing optical brighteners. These deceive the eye by coating fabric with a bluish film that visually masks the grey appearance. The actual dirt often remains partly embedded in the fibres.
Percarbonate works differently. It:
- breaks down the colour pigments in coffee, tea and red wine stains;
- loosens grease and sauce residues;
- reduces odours by removing the conditions bacteria need;
- clears the chalky grey film that develops over repeated washes.
Tea towels in particular suffer from a combination of grease, starch, tomato sauce, spices and limescale. Standard detergents quickly reach their limits with old, dried-on stains. This is where percarbonate comes into its own – provided it is used correctly.
Active oxygen needs heat to work
One common mistake is to tip the powder into the washing machine and then run a quick 30°C cycle. Much of its effect is lost this way.
Percarbonate remains largely inactive in cold or lukewarm water. The oxygen only begins to release at around 40°C, while the reaction reaches full strength at roughly 60°C. Heat ensures that the granules dissolve completely and that active oxygen is distributed evenly through the water.
“The combination of hot water and active oxygen works like a deep-cleansing bath for your tea towels – just an invisible one.”
During this reaction, oxygen oxidises organic dirt. Put simply, it chemically works away at the residue until it detaches from the fibres and can be rinsed out. The fabric also becomes noticeably more hygienic, as many germs cannot survive under these conditions.
Step-by-step: making grey tea towels white again
1. Soak rather than hope
A hot soaking bath before putting the towels in the machine is most effective. This makes full use of the power of active oxygen.
| Step | What to do |
|---|---|
| 1 | Shake out loose dirt and briefly rinse the towels with hot water. |
| 2 | Fill a large bowl or bucket with very hot water (at least 40°C; 60°C is ideal for white cotton). |
| 3 | Add 1–2 tablespoons of percarbonate per litre of water and stir thoroughly with a wooden spoon until no granules are visible. |
| 4 | Immediately submerge the tea towels fully, so they are treated from the start of the reaction. |
| 5 | Leave to soak for at least 2 hours; for heavy soiling, soak for 4–6 hours or overnight. |
| 6 | Wring out the towels, then machine-wash them with ordinary detergent. |
2. How much powder should you use?
The right dose depends on how soiled the towels are:
- lightly greyed tea towels: 1 tablespoon per litre of water;
- old grease and tomato stains: 2 tablespoons per litre;
- to boost a machine wash: add 1–2 tablespoons directly to the detergent drawer for the main wash (only with programmes at 40°C or above).
Anyone treating a heavily greyed set of tea towels for the first time will usually notice a clear difference after just one application. A second treatment can be worthwhile if the towels have been washed only at 30°C for years.
Where percarbonate should not be used – and where it excels
For all its benefits, this powder is not suitable for every textile. Delicate materials in particular can be damaged.
- Not suitable for: wool, silk, cashmere and other animal fibres – the alkaline pH and oxidation attack the fibres’ protein structure.
- Use with caution on: intensely coloured fabrics with uncertain colourfastness. Always test first in an inconspicuous area.
- Ideal for: white cotton and linen towels, tea towels with firmly fixed colours, napkins, tablecloths and cloths made from durable materials.

Safety: a powerful product with clear rules
When dry, percarbonate can irritate skin and eyes. It is therefore best to use ordinary household gloves and avoid breathing in the dust. Do not hold your face directly over the bowl while mixing it.
It is also important to consider combinations with other household remedies. Many people like to mix together anything that cleans, without much thought. With percarbonate, do not do this:
- do not use it together with vinegar or citric acid in closed containers;
- always dissolve the powder in water first, then add the textiles;
- do not prepare it in airtight containers, as pressure may build up.
Those who follow these simple rules will have a highly dependable, predictable cleaning product that has endured for decades because it simply works.
Why this “old” method is worth using
Many households only realise how full their cleaning cupboard is when they look inside: degreaser, stain remover, hygiene rinse, specialist cleaner for white laundry, bathroom, kitchen and tiles. Some of these can be replaced with a few basic products, with percarbonate being one of the most versatile.
It is particularly suited to people who:
- can wash their laundry at higher temperatures;
- do not want simply to accept grey tea towels;
- can do without fragrances and colourful additives when the product works effectively;
- are looking for more environmentally friendly alternatives to aggressive chlorine bleach.
Alongside tea towels, percarbonate is also suitable for white bed linen, flannels, fabric handkerchiefs and sports towels that need to look fresher and brighter again. For isolated, especially stubborn stains, a small concentrated soaking bath in a bowl is worthwhile, with only the affected section of fabric left to soak.
